THE STORY BEHIND THE ARTWORK

Petrykivka is a living Ukrainian art form, recognized by UNESCO as part of the Intangible Cultural Heritage of Humanity.

For centuries, its flowing forms and symbolic elements have carried meanings of life, harmony, and protection.

Created by artist Kateryna Kryvolap, each painting transforms cultural heritage into a personal, collectible work of art.

About the Artist

Kateryna Kryvolap is a Ukrainian-Canadian artist whose work bridges traditional heritage and contemporary expression.

Her paintings are inspired by Petrykivka — a UNESCO-recognized art form with over three centuries of history — and have been exhibited internationally across North America, Europe, and Asia, including exhibitions in New York, Paris, and Seoul.

Her work is held in private collections worldwide.

A member of the Federation of Canadian Artists, she reimagines traditional visual language into expressive, contemporary compositions — creating artworks that carry both cultural depth and personal meaning.
